libkarma is a C library for managing the Rio Karma
via TCP/IP. It supports all basic protocol
commands and some advanced functions on top of
these, like caching of the Rio database. There are
two proof-of-concept tools included, riocp and
chprop. riocp can be used to upload files to the
Karma.